What does an associate cyber security analyst do?

An Associate Cyber Security Analyst is responsible for helping protect an organization's computer systems and networks from cyber threats. They monitor security tools, investigate suspicious activities, and assist in responding to security incidents. Their duties often include analyzing security alerts, conducting vulnerability assessments, and helping ensure that security policies are followed. This is typically an entry-level position, providing foundational experience in the field of cyber security.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ate cyber security anal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Cyber Security Analyst, you need a solid understanding of network security, risk assessment, and basic programming or scripting, typically sup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with security information and event management (SIEM) tools, firewalls, and certifications such as CompTIA Security+ or Cisco’s CCNA Security is highly beneficial.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ication set standout candidates apart in this role. These skills and qualifications are crucial for identifying vulnerabilities, responding to incidents, and protecting organizational data from cyber threats.

What are some typical challenges faced by an associate cyber security analyst, and how can they be addressed?

As an Associate Cyber Security Analyst, one common challenge is staying updated with rapidly evolving threats and technologies. New vulnerabilities and attack methods emerge frequently, requiring continuous learning and adaptability. Additionally, managing multiple security alerts and distinguishing genuine threats from false positives can be demanding. Building strong collaboration with IT and security teams, leveraging automated tools, and pursuing ongoing training can help address these challenges and contribute to a successful start in the role.

Position Overview:

The Cybersecurity Analyst supports cybersecurity monitoring, vulnerability management, and risk analysis for our client’s systems and programs. This role analyzes security data, identifies and assesses potential risks, supports process automation, and communicates findings to appropriate stakeholders.

Responsibilities:

  • Analyze system logs, security events, and other cybersecurity data to identify potential risks or vulnerabilities.
  • Perform vulnerability analysis using tools such as ACAS and Tenable.
  • Review data from cybersecurity collection and monitoring tools to identify trends, issues, and areas requiring follow-up.
  • Assess the potential impact of identified cybersecurity risks and document findings.
  • Develop scripts and other automation solutions to improve cybersecurity processes and analysis.
  • Prepare clear findings, reports, and recommendations for communication through the appropriate chain of command.
  • Support cybersecurity monitoring and vulnerability management activities in alignment with program requirements.
